A Navy missile interceptor destroyed a dying spy satellite 130 miles over the Pacific Ocean on Feb. 21. In this clip, Marine Gen. James Cartwright, vice ch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ff, shows and describes the hit.

As reported by WAVY-TV in Virginia, College of William & Mary President Gene Nichol resigned this week. He had been under fire for politically correct decisions to allow a sex show on campus but remove a cross.
